What's Stopping Congress From Passing Crypto Regulation?

Sen. Cynthia Lummis (R-Wyo.) explains that crypto-related "colossal failures" in the past few years have prevented Congress from moving forward with digital assets regulation. Therefore, she believes that "starting with a very firm, solid regulatory framework seemed to be a good place to just lay the product on the table for comment."

Hong Kong Approving an Ether ETF Could Be a 'Surprise,' Analyst Says

Crypto Council for Innovation Chief APAC Analyst, Sean Lee, weighs in on the possibility of spot bitcoin and ether ETF applications in Hong Kong, as Bloomberg reported that investors could see approvals as early as next week. If Hong Kong does "approve for bitcoin and ether ETFs at the same time, that will certainly be a first around various different jurisdictions in the world," Lee said.
